Bash (2022.01.29)

read a b

if [ $a -gt $b ] ; then echo ">"        # gt : >, ge : >=
elif [ $a -lt $b ] ; then echo "<"      # lt : <, le : <=
else echo "=="
fi                                      # fi : (maybe) finish if …… or simply reversed "if"?

# read

C++ (2021.05.24)

int a, b;
cin >> a >> b;          // 1 2, 10 2, 5 5

if (a > b)
{
    cout << ">" << endl;
} else if (a < b)
{
    cout << "<" << endl;
} else
{
    cout << "==" << endl;
}

return 0;

Bash (2022.01.29)

# test
# echo [ 3 -gt 2 ]                      # doesn't work
# echo [ 3 -lt 2 ]                      # doesn't work
# echo $((3 > 2))                       # 1
# echo $((3 < 2))                       # 0

read n

# if $(($n >= 90)) ; then echo 'A'      # doesn't work
if [ $n -ge 90 ] ; then echo 'A'
elif [ $n -ge 80 ] ; then echo 'B'
elif [ $n -ge 70 ] ; then echo 'C'
elif [ $n -ge 60 ] ; then echo 'D'
else echo 'F'
fi

# read

C++ (2021.05.24)

int a;
cin >> a;                   // 99, 82, 79, 60, 37

if (a >= 90)
{
    cout << "A" << endl;
} else if (a >= 80)
{
    cout << "B" << endl;
} else if (a >= 70)
{
    cout << "C" << endl;
} else if (a >= 60)
{
    cout << "D" << endl;
} else
{
    cout << "F" << endl;
}

return 0;

Golang - trial 1 (2022.03.14)

use if ~ else if ~ else statement

var input int
fmt.Scanln(&input)

var grade string
if (input >= 90) {
    grade = "A"
} else if (input >= 80) {
    grade = "B"
} else if (input >= 70) {
    grade = "C"
} else if (input >= 60) {
    grade = "D"
} else {
    grade ="F"
}

fmt.Println(grade)

Golang - trial 2 (2022.03.14)

use switch ~ case statement

var input int
fmt.Scanln(&input)

var tenth int = input / 10;
var grade string
switch tenth {
    case 10 :
        fallthrough
    case 9 :
        grade = "A"
    case 8 :
        grade = "B"
    case 7 :
        grade = "C"
    case 6 :
        grade = "D"
    default :
        grade ="F"
}

fmt.Println(grade)

Golang - trial 3 (2022.03.14)

use array trickily

var input int
fmt.Scanln(&input)

grade := [11]string{"F", "F", "F", "F", "F", "F", "D", "C", "B", "A", "A"}
fmt.Println(grade[input / 10])

2021 2000 1999 (independently)

0 1 0

Bash (2022.01.29)

read n

# Test : all cases work
# if [ $(($n % 4)) == 0 ] ; then
#     echo "success 1"
# fi
# if [ $(($n%100)) == 0 ] ; then
#     echo "success 2"
# fi
# if [ $(($n % 400)) == 0 ] ; then
#     echo "success 3"
# fi

if [ $(($n % 4)) == 0 ] ; then
    if [ $(($n%100)) != 0 ] || [ $(($n % 400)) == 0 ] ; then    # failed to write 3 conditions in a line
        echo 1
    else
        echo 0
    fi
else
    echo 0
fi

# read

C++ (2021.05.24)

int a;
cin >> a;                                           // 2021, 2000, 1900

if (a % 4 == 0 && (a % 100 != 0 || a % 400 == 0))
{
    cout << 1 << endl;
} else
{
    cout << 0 << endl;
}

return 0;
